Adel Abdullah Al-Falah ( Arabic عادل عبد الله الفلاح ʿĀdil ʿAbd Allāh al-Fallāḥ ; born 1953 in Kuwait ) is a Kuwaiti politician and a personality of Islam. He is Deputy Minister for Awqaf and Islamic Affairs of Kuwait State. He is President of the International Center of Islamic Moderatism “Al-Wasatiyyah” or International Moderation Center (IMC) (المركز العالمي للوسطية) in Kuwait. As a representative of the Kuwaiti Ministry of Religious Foundations and Islamic Affairs , he played an important role in the establishment of the Science and Education Center al-Wasatiyya in Moscow, Russia, maintaining relations with the Muslim communities in Moscow, the Volga region and southern Russia were knotted.
